Prices for warehouse land in the vicinity of Oltenia are influenced by various factors, including land accessibility, proximity to major roads, and infrastructural investments. As of this year, various reports indicate that prices for warehouse land outside Oltenia have seen a moderate increase, reflecting the overall appreciation in the real estate market. Areas closer to Bucharest and major industrial hubs command higher prices due to their strategic importance. However, as you move further into less urbanized regions, land prices tend to stabilize, presenting affordable options for savvy investors.

The surge in demand for warehouse land outside Oltenia can be attributed to several key drivers. One of the main factors is the increasing recognition of Romania as a logistics hub in Eastern Europe. As multinational corporations seek to establish or expand distribution centers in Romania, the region’s strategic position becomes a significant advantage. The proximity to Western European markets, coupled with the improving logistics infrastructure, attracts both local and foreign investments.

Another factor contributing to the growing demand for warehouse space is the significant development projects undertaken by the Romanian government and private sector. Investments in transportation infrastructure, including roads and railways, are enhancing connectivity and making regions outside Oltenia more accessible. New industrial parks and distribution centers are emerging, further igniting interest in acquiring land for warehousing purposes.

Foreign investors should also consider the availability of various incentives provided by the Romanian government to stimulate economic growth, particularly in less developed regions. These incentives may include tax breaks, subsidies, or assistance in improving infrastructure, thereby enhancing the attractiveness of investing in warehouse land outside Oltenia.
